Incoming hunting comes from provider only. No such PBX that can do incoming hunt. Only outgoing.If you busy out line 1 and make a call you supposed to come on another line if the line is good and assign into the Trunk on the system. If you have busy then you hunt is broken. If you have ring with no answer then you have dead line or line is not assigned .
